⭐ What Is AI Automation? (Simple Definition)

AI automation means using AI-powered tools to perform tasks automatically without you needing to repeat the work manually every time.

Examples:

✔ Generating social media posts daily
✔ Summarizing emails
✔ Turning videos into short clips
✔ Creating reports every week
✔ Auto-scheduling content
✔ Auto-writing scripts, captions, ideas

These workflows run on their own once you set them up.

Step 2: Create Your AI Prompt Template

A reusable prompt template makes automation much easier.

Example prompt template:

“Create a short Instagram caption for the topic: {{topic}}.
Tone: friendly, modern, engaging.
Include 3 relevant hashtags.”

Use placeholders like {{topic}} — Zapier, Make, or Gemini can fill these automatically.

Good automation prompts are:

✔ Simple
✔ Clear
✔ Repeatable
✔ Flexible

This is the heart of your AI automation.

Step 4: Build Your Automation Using Zapier or Make

Let’s build a real example:

⭐ Example Workflow: Generate and Save Daily Content Ideas Automatically

Step A — Trigger

Choose a trigger like:
✔ Every day at 10 AM
✔ When you add a topic in Google Sheets
✔ When a new email arrives
✔ When you upload a file

Step B — Connect AI (Gemini or ChatGPT)

Zapier will send your template prompt:

“Generate 10 content ideas about: {{niche}} in short bullet format.”

Gemini/ChatGPT returns fresh content daily.

Step C — Save the Output Automatically

Send results to:
✔ Google Sheets
✔ Notion
✔ Email
✔ Drive
✔ Word document

Step D — Add Extra Automation (optional)

For example:
✔ Auto schedule the content
✔ Auto email the ideas
✔ Auto create graphics
✔ Auto send reminders

You now have a fully automated workflow.


Step 5: Test the Workflow

A workflow must be tested for:

✔ Accuracy

Is the AI generating good content?

✔ Consistency

Does it run at the right time?

✔ Correct output format

Are paragraphs, lists, or captions formatted correctly?

✔ Proper connections

Ensure Sheets, Notion, or scheduling tools sync properly.

Fix errors once — automation works forever.

AI Automation Workflow Examples for Beginners (2025)

Here are ready-made automation ideas you can build today:


🔹 1. Daily Social Media Caption Generator

  • Trigger: 9 AM daily
  • AI writes caption
  • Saved to Notion
  • Auto-scheduled on Instagram

🔹 2. Weekly Business Report Generator

  • AI summarizes sales, messages, emails
  • Generates weekly report
  • Sends to Gmail

🔹 3. Auto-Summarize Every New Email

  • New email arrives
  • AI summarizes
  • Sends short summary to WhatsApp / Gmail

🔹 4. Video Script Automation

  • Input topic in Google Sheets
  • AI generates script
  • Sends script to a folder

🔹 5. Content Repurposing Automation

  • Paste long text or video link
  • AI creates carousel, reel script, captions
